> +void tilcdc_crtc_update_clk(struct drm_crtc *crtc)

> +     /* in raster mode, minimum divisor is 2: */
> +     ret = clk_set_rate(priv->disp_clk, crtc->mode.clock * 1000 * 2);

These things can better be handled with divider clock having a
minimum value (being discussed with Mike on how exactly it should
be) and instead of setting rate over a platform specific clock,
you can set rate over lcd clock using SET_RATE_PARENT at platform
level, more below,

> +     priv->disp_clk = clk_get(dev->dev, "dpll_disp_ck");
> +     if (IS_ERR(priv->clk)) {
> +             dev_err(dev->dev, "failed to get display clock\n");
> +             ret = -ENODEV;
> +             goto fail;
> +     }

"dpll_disp_ck" is a platform specific matter, driver should not
be handling platform specifics. And this won't work on DaVinci,
you can probably make use of

my series "[PATCH v2 0/4] ARM: AM335x: LCDC platform support"

or something similar to overcome this.
